Types of Kèo nhà cái Explained
- Decimal Odds: Common in Europe, this format presents potential returns in one number. For example, odds of 2.50 indicate that for every $1 bet, the return would be $2.50.
- Fractional Odds: Popular in the UK, these odds show profits relative to the stake. For example, 5/1 means a bettor would win $5 for every $1 wagered.
- Moneyline Odds: Primarily used in the US, positive and negative figures indicate underdogs and favorites, respectively. A bet on a -150 favorite means you must wager $150 to win $100, while a +150 underdog would yield a $150 profit on a $100 bet.
Key Terminology Every Gambler Should Know
Familiarizing yourself with key betting terminology can enhance your understanding of Kèo nhà cái:
- Bookmaker: A person or organization that accepts and pays off bets on sporting events.
- Handle: The total amount of money wagered on a particular event or the sum wagered by all bettors.
- Vigorish (Vig): The commission taken by a bookmaker on bets, usually around 10%.
- Over/Under: A type of bet where you wager on whether the total points/goals scored will be over or under a specified number.

Analyzing Betting Odds for Informed Decisions
Analyzing betting odds requires understanding the probability behind them. Each set of odds reflects the bookmaker's assessment of the event's outcome. By calculating the implied probability from odds, players can identify potential value bets. For instance, if decimal odds of 2.00 suggest a 50% chance, but your analysis indicates a 60% chance of winning, a wager could represent a solid betting opportunity.

Advanced Betting Strategies for Serious Gamblers
Experienced bettors often employ advanced strategies such as:
- Arbitrage Betting: Involves placing bets on all possible outcomes in a bet to guarantee a profit.
- Matched Betting: Utilizing free bets and promotions strategically to minimize risk.
- Value Betting: Identifying odds that appear to be higher than the actual probability of an outcome, thus creating a long-term edge.

Understanding Gambling Addiction and its Risks
Gambling addiction can affect anyone, leading to significant financial and emotional distress.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ling—such as neglecting responsibilities, borrowing money for gambling, or experiencing anxiety when not gambling—is critical for addressing the issue early.
